Carrie can inspect a case of watches in 5 hours.James can inspect the same case of watches in 3 hours.After working alone for 1 hour,Carrie stops for lunch.After taking a 40 minute lunch break,Carrie and James work together to inspect the remaining watches.How long do Carrie and James work together to complete the job?
Will mark brainlist if it correct and well explained
Answer:
It takes Carrie and James an hour and a half to finish the job.
Step-by-step explanation:
assuming they have to inspect ONE case of watches.
Carrie can inspect 1/5 case in one hour.
James can inspect 1/3 case in one hour.
Carrie worked alone for 1 hour, so she finished 1/5 of a case.
She leaves 4/5 case to finish.
She had lunch.
After that, Carrie and James worked together for x hours to finish the job.
When they work together, the finish 1/5+1/3 = 8/15 case per hour.
So time to finisher the remaining case
Time = 4/5 / (8/15)
= 4/5 * 15/8
= 3/2 hours
= an hour and a half.

If a circle has a diameter with endpoints of (-3, 0) and (5, 4) then the equation of the circle is?
Answer:
(x - 1)² + (y - 2)² = 20
Step-by-step explanation:
The equation of a circle in standard form is
(x - h)² + (y - k)² = r²
where (h, k) are the coordinates of the centre and r is the radius
Given the endpoints, then the centre is at the midpoint
C = [ [tex]\frac{-3+5}{2}[/tex], [tex]\frac{0+4}{2}[/tex] ] = (1, 2 )
The radius is the distance from the centre to either of the 2 endpoints.
Use the distance formula to find r
r = [tex]\sqrt{(x_{2}-x_{1})^2+(y_{2}-y_{1})^2 }[/tex]
with (x₁, y₁ ) = (1, 2) and (x₂, y₂ )= (- 3, 0)
r = [tex]\sqrt{(-3-1)^2+(0-2)^2}[/tex]
= [tex]\sqrt{(-4)^2+(-2)^2}[/tex]
= [tex]\sqrt{16+4}[/tex]
= [tex]\sqrt{20}[/tex]
Thus equation of circle is
(x - 1)² + (y - 2)² = ([tex]\sqrt{20}[/tex] )² , that is
(x - 1)² + (y - 2)² = 20

A school counselor surveyed 90 randomly selected students about thé langages they speak. Of thé students surveyed 16 speak more than one langage fluently. Bases on thèse résults, How many of thé 1800 students at thé school can be expected to speak more than one langage fluently
Answer: 320 students
Step-by-step explanation:
From the question, we are informed that a school counselor surveyed 90 randomly selected students about thé langages they speak and thé students surveyed 16 speak more than one langage fluently. This means that 16/90 speak more than one language.
When 1800 students are surveyed, the number of students that can be expected to speak more than one langage fluently will be:
= 16/90 × 1800
= 16 × 20
= 320 students
